Province Supports Two Film/TV Projects

The province is handing out money to support two film and TV productions.

The French country music television series, Pour l’amour du country is getting a shot in the arm to the tune of $293,575.

The series is produced in Nova Scotia and airs on Radio Canada.

Grassfire Films whose movies include Rhonda’s Party and When You Sleep will get close to $60,000 for a new feature Train Whistle Does Not Blow.

The money is coming from the province’s new Nova Scotia Film and Television Production Incentive Fund that replaced the film tax credit July 1st.
